This weekend will bring a continued unsettled weather pattern. However, overall the weather will not be terrible. Saturday will have mostly sunny skies with a very low chance of showers becoming mostly cloudy at night with a slightly higher chance of showers. Sunday will be mostly sunny and clear with no rain in the forecast. The passing cold fronts have and will keep cooler and drier air in place. Temperatures are still slightly above average with high temperatures on Saturday in the mid 60’s to low 70’s and low to mid 60’s on Sunday. Overnight lows will be in the 40’s and 50’s with mid 30’s across northern areas. Humidity will not be an issue besides what any rain may bring. Winds will be calm on Saturday and will be gustier on Sunday. Water conditions are good for Saturday and cautious late Saturday Night into Sunday Day. Small Craft Advisories are possible on Sunday, through the afternoon or longer if winds start gusting with the passing front Saturday Night into Sunday Morning. Surf conditions will be good to ok and will echo water conditions on Sunday. Winds could pickup and surf could become rough with wave heights 2-4 feet. Water temperatures are in the low to mid 60’s with some upper 60’s across offshore and southern inshore waters. UV Index will be Moderate at 4/15.
Weak high pressure will move in to the region Friday through Saturday. Low pressure will move across Eastern Canada and a weak cold front will cross the area from the west on Saturday Night. Behind this cold front, a large high pressure system will build in for early next week.
Next week looks more stable, although a passing cold front early to midweek will bring some instability and possible rain. However, the week looks uneventful right now with highs in the 60’s and 70’s and lows in the 30’s-50’s. Late week could see some freezing temperatures and a cold airmass may move in later this week for the first time this Fall. Water and surf conditions look uneventful too with good conditions right now all week.
